Default Top Mileage

I'm not sure where this post should be so I'm trying in this section. It's mainly for the people that have had past STi's or have had one for a long time i guess. I just want to know about how long an STi will last, mileage-wise. I know it depends on how I drive and that kinda stuff, but I would like to know long it might last. I'd say I'm a decent driver in the sense that I'm not taking off, WOT, racing. Only on rare occasions. Either that - or when the engine will start taking a s*it on me, and I'll have to dish out money to fix it. Before my STi, I had a Jeep Cherokee and its at like ~130,000 miles, and is starting to die. I took crap care of it so that might be why, but I'm taking the best care of my STi as I can. Hopefully someone can help me out. Thanks

Subarus are pretty sturdy cars. STi's are even sturdier. If you don't beat it you car will last a long, long, long time. I commuted in mine for 3 years, put 95K miles on it. RichXKU has the same year ('05) with 15K miles on his; he drove mine and said it felt just as tight as his did.

Hey guys,

I had my 04 that had 128+ change on it. It was holding power decent. It ended up when I traded it, that the turbo blew or bearings. I didn't do the breakdown, but just traded it in. They didn't notice anything and took it for 14k. This was over 2yrs ago, so take it as you will. I'm pretty confident in high milage Suby's, but only if it's really taken care of. I had my STi worked on by good shops!!!

Now a days, I do all the work myself, so I know it's done correctly.
